  1. Vor 5 Tagen · Barry Gibb, Robin Gibb and Maurice Gibb were inseparable as the Bee Gees, performing as a trio from the 1960s until Maurice's untimely death in 2003. The brothers, who were born in Manchester and moved with their parents to Australia in the late 1950s, lost their youngest brother, Andy Gibb, in 1988 when he was just 30 years old, and later ...
